免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

苹果超级签名

苹果超级签名是一种在iOS设备上使用的技术,它允许用户在设备上安装未经官方App Store审核的应用程序。超级签名的原理是基于对企业开发者签名的一种扩展。

在苹果的生态系统中,开发者需要将他们的应用程序通过App Store审核才能被用户下载和安装。这个过程可以确保应用程序的安全性和稳定性,同时也帮助苹果控制开发者向用户提供的应用程序质量。然而,有时用户需要安装一些在App Store中无法找到的应用程序,或者是开发者自己的测试版本。这就是超级签名发挥作用的地方。

超级签名的工作流程如下:

1. 创建企业开发者账户:开发者需要在苹果开发者中心注册一个企业开发者账户,并获得一个证书用于签名应用程序。

2. 签名应用程序:开发者使用他们获得的证书对应用程序进行签名。这个过程可以确保应用程序的来源可靠。

3. 分发应用程序:签名后的应用程序可以通过各种方式分发给用户,例如通过企业网站、邮件或者第三方应用商店。用户可以在iOS设备上安装这些应用程序。

超级签名的优点是它提供了一种简单且相对安全的方式来安装未经App Store审核的应用程序。这对于开发者来说,可以方便地在不同的设备上测试和调试他们的应用程序,并且可以提供给用户一些独特的功能和服务。而对于用户来说,他们可以自由选择并安装自己需要的应用程序,而不仅仅局限于App Store提供的应用。

然而,超级签名也存在一些潜在的风险和限制。首先,由于应用程序未经Apple审核,可能存在安全风险和恶意软件的风险。因此,用户在安装未经审核的应用程序时需要谨慎,并确保来源可靠。其次,由于苹果对超级签名的使用进行了限制,开发者可能需要购买昂贵的企业开发者账户并遵守一些限制和规定。

总的来说,苹果超级签名技术为开发者和用户提供了一种灵活且相对安全的方式来安装未经App Store审核的应用程序。它扩展了iOS设备的应用生态系统,并为用户提供了更多的选择和灵活性。然而,用户在使用超级签名安装应用程序时需要保持警惕,并确保来源可靠,以避免潜在的安全风险。


相关知识:
苹果app一定要签名吗
苹果的iOS设备上,App必须经过签名才能在设备上安装和运行。签名是苹果官方用来保证App的安全性和完整性的一种机制。本文将详细介绍为什么苹果App需要签名,以及签名的原理。1. 为什么需要签名?苹果的App签名机制主要有以下几个目的:1.1 防止篡改:签
2023-07-20
ios超级签名是在哪
iOS超级签名是指通过一个工具来生成签名证书,在签名证书的基础上,再将应用打包成IPA文件,然后通过类似于企业签名的方式安装到iOS设备上。相比于传统的开发签名方式,超级签名不需要每个开发者都单独通过苹果开发者中心申请开发者账号和证书,也不需要通过蒲公英等
2023-07-18
p12证书有效期
P12证书,也称为PKCS #12格式的证书,用于加密和存储私钥和相关证书。它通常被用于个人身份验证、Web服务的身份验证和SSL/TLS传输。P12证书由私钥和与该私钥相关的公钥证书组成。私钥是用于生成数字签名和加密的关键部分,而公钥证书用于验证签名和加
2023-07-18
java安卓签名
Java安卓签名是一种对Android应用包(APK)进行数字签名的过程。每个APK文件都需要被签名,以确保其来源可靠并防止篡改。下面我将详细介绍Java安卓签名的原理和步骤。Java安卓签名的原理:Android系统使用了基于公共密钥基础设施(Publi
2023-07-17
获取apk打包时间和签名
APK(Android Package)是Android系统上的应用程序包文件,包含了可在Android设备上安装和运行的文件。每个APK文件都有一个签名,用来验证文件的完整性和真实性。同时,APK打包时间记录了APK文件的生成时间。APK的打包时间可以通
2023-07-17
修改了apk签名app闪退
APK签名是Android应用程序打包过程中的一项重要步骤。每个APK文件都必须经过签名,以确保其完整性和可靠性。如果在已签名的APK文件中进行修改,就会破坏其完整性,导致应用程序无法正常运行。APK签名的原理是使用开发者的私钥对应用程序的内容进行数字签名
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4